Deciding where to go for iftar can be a hard choice but the holy month is a great time for visitors and residents to explore new restaurants, Ramadan tents, and the different malls during Ramadan. Hotels and restaurants often offer a special menu for Ramadan, where visitors can choose between Suhoor and Iftar. We have a few suggestions as to where you might want to break your break and save some money while you’re at it!
With International cuisine as the main focus, the theme night buffets bring in exotic accents with Middle Eastern, Asian, European, Italian and seafood nights. This is the perfect place to come for Iftar as there is something different every night and you’ll never get bored.
Experience market freshness and the highest quality ingredients at Market Kitchen. Try their greatest hits including crispy tuna sashimi, black truffle pizza and soy-glazed beef short ribs alongside traditional Arabic delights that you would expect to find at any Iftar. Interact with the chefs as they prepare your food and break your fast in welcoming surroundings.
Visit Mezze for a sumptuous International Iftar buffet. You will be spoiled for choice with an array of the best cuisine from around the world. The live cooking stations are a highlight at this chic dining venue that has a stunning terrace area overlooking the pool that is just what you need for a relaxed atmosphere at Iftar time with family and friends.
If you thought all-day-dining restaurants were all the same, think again. From its vantage point on the third floor, Selections at InterContinental Abu Dhabi boasts one of the most spectacular views around. You can enjoy a view of the beach and the Marina from nearly any seat in the house and not only is the atmosphere amazing, but the food is also equally wonderful making this a great choice for Iftar.
Glo is a gorgeous setting for Suhoor. It’s a relaxed yet refined open-air rooftop bar, that is perfectly located to watch the sunset and listen to laid back beats while savouring a variety of refreshing beverages. It’s one for a special occasion for sure, so maybe take some people you want to spend some quality time with to relax and enjoy!
